Kick‑starting Your Dubai Nightlife

The first thing most newcomers do is hit the clubs. Places like Cavalli Club and White Dubai are famous for big lights, world‑class DJs, and celebrity sightings. Dress sharp – think smart‑casual or upscale lounge wear – and be ready for a cover charge that can jump from 150 to 300 AED depending on the night.

If you prefer something lower key, head to a rooftop bar in Downtown or Marina for panoramic views and a relaxed vibe. The price of a cocktail is usually around 50‑70 AED, and most spots stay open until 2 am. Keep an eye on local holidays; clubs often run special events that fill up fast, so a quick reservation through the venue’s app can save you a spot.

Relaxation and Wellness for the Busy Arrival

After a night of clubs or a companion meetup, you’ll probably need to unwind. Dubai’s spa market is huge – from Thai massage studios in Al Barsha to full‑body treatments in luxury hotels. Prices for a standard hour‑long massage sit between 250 and 600 AED, with special packages for couples or groups.

Look for deals that include sauna access or a hot stone session; many spas post promo codes on social media, especially during the cooler months (October‑March). Booking ahead via the spa’s website often nets you a discount, and it saves you the wait.

Extra Luxury: Yacht Parties and Exclusive Events

If you want to splurge, a yacht party in Dubai Marina is unforgettable. Boats range from 2,000 AED for a short sunset cruise to 10,000+ AED for a full‑day charter with a DJ and catering. Safety briefings are mandatory, and you’ll need a valid ID to board.

Check out event listings on local lifestyle blogs – they often announce themed yacht parties, desert safaris, and pop‑up lounge events. These gatherings attract a mix of locals and expats, making them perfect for networking or just meeting new friends.
